Nebraska returns to Memorial Stadium on Saturday afternoon when the Huskers take on Northwestern in a Big Ten West Division matchup. The Huskers and Wildcats are tied for second place in the Big Ten West Division with 3-2 conference records. Both teams are coming into Saturday's game after thrilling victories last weekend.
The Huskers improved to 4-4 overall with a 25-24 come-from-behind win at Purdue. Nebraska tied its largest fourth-quarter comeback in school history, rallying from a 12-point deficit to win on a touchdown with 14 seconds remaining.
Northwestern will come to Lincoln with a three-game win streak following a 39-31 triple-overtime win over No. 16 Michigan State on Saturday in Evanston. It marked the second straight overtime victory for Northwestern, following a 17-10 win over Iowa a week earlier.
Nebraska and Northwestern have a history of close games in Lincoln since the Huskers joined the Big Ten. Northwestern won in Lincoln in 2015, 30-28, and the Wildcats have won two of three meetings at Memorial Stadium since 2011. Overall, the road team has won five of six games in the series since Nebraska joined the conference.

Trivia
Nebraska and Northwestern have a history of close games at Memorial Stadium. The three games between the schools as Big Ten foes in Lincoln have been decided by a total of eight points, including margins of 3, 3 and 2 points.
Nebraska junior receiver Stanley Morgan Jr. recorded his fourth 100-yard receiving game of the season on Saturday at Purdue. Morgan's four 100-yard games ties the Nebraska season record. He is also on pace to break the Husker single-season receiving yardage record.
Nebraska junior quarterback Tanner Lee passed for 192 of his 431 yards in the fourth quarter of Nebraska's win at Purdue. Lee had two touchdown passes in the fourth quarter and completed passes to seven different receivers in the quarter.
